How the Treatment Works
We start by protecting your gums, then apply a professional-strength whitening gel to your teeth. The gel is activated with the Phillips Zoom LED light to gently break down both surface stains and deeper discoloration.
You’ll relax through three light sessions, each lasting about 15 minutes. A fourth cycle may be added if needed to reach your desired shade.

Before Your Appointment
For best results, please:
- Avoid coffee, tea, red wine, and dark berries for 24 hours
- Brush and floss before your visit
- Stop using whitening strips or pastes 2–3 days prior
- Eat beforehand (no food for about one hour after treatment)
- Let us know if you have recent dental work or tooth sensitivity
Aftercare Tips
To protect your results:
- Avoid staining foods, drinks, and lipstick for 24–48 hours
- Follow a “white diet” (light-colored foods and drinks)
- Avoid smoking or vaping
- Use sensitivity toothpaste if needed
- Maintain results with good oral care and occasional touch-ups
Frequently Asked Questions:
How long do results last?
With proper care, results typically last 6–12 months or longer.
Will it cause sensitivity?
Some clients experience mild, temporary sensitivity, which usually fades within a day or two.
Can I do this if I have crowns or veneers?
Whitening does not change the color of crowns or veneers. We’ll review your smile and expectations before treatment.
How often can I whiten?
Most clients repeat treatment once or twice a year, depending on lifestyle and staining.
